Understanding Office Directions
North-Facing Office
Lots of businesses choose offices that face north. When an expert looks at one of these offices they think about how the entrance, workstations and layout work
North-facing offices are good for:
- Companies
- Consulting firms
- Financial services
- IT companies
- Professional workplaces
East-Facing Office
Offices that face east often get lots of light in the morning. This makes them a popular choice for workplaces.
East-facing offices are good for:
- Schools
- Health clinics
- Art studios
- Coaching Centers
- offices
South-Facing Office
Just because an office faces south it does not mean it is bad. The overall design and layout are just as important as the direction.
Every office is unique. Should be looked at individually before making any decisions.
West-Facing Office
Offices that face west can also be practical and efficient if the layout is well planned.
Many successful businesses have offices that face west and have layouts that work well for them.

Common Myths About Office Direction
Myth 1: Only offices that face north are good.
Fact: Every office is unique. Should be looked at individually. The overall layout, entrance and planning are just as important as the direction.
Myth 2: Offices that face south are always bad.
Fact: Whether an office that faces south is good. Not depends on lots of things including the overall design and how it will be used.
Myth 3: Changing the entrance is all you need to do.
Fact: Planning an office is not about one thing it is about looking at the whole workspace.
